Weightclass:  Featherweight
Location:  Grenoble, France
Record:  19 - 19
DateLocationFighter RecordOpponentOpponent RecordOutcomeMethodTournamentReport
04/06/2029Grenoble, France18 - 19 Justin Whitson1 - 3(1) WPts
05/04/2029Grenoble, France17 - 19 Colar Bonnaire5 - 4 WPts
04/02/2029Grenoble, France17 - 18 Angel Vallecillo9 - 17 LPts
06/12/2028Grenoble, France16 - 18 Paul de Honnecourt0 - 1 WPts
07/10/2028Grenoble, France15 - 18 Farhan Cajrbeckoff7 - 10 WPts
08/08/2028Grenoble, France14 - 18 Toma Maiceew5 - 7 WPts
09/06/2028Grenoble, France13 - 18 Chris Salton2 - 7 WPts
10/04/2028Grenoble, France13 - 17 Eloy Casias15(1) - 11 LPts
10/02/2028Grenoble, France12 - 17 Lunt Eliassen7 - 13 WPts
12/12/2027Grenoble, France11 - 17 Gareth de Musset0 - 2 WPts
13/10/2027Grenoble, France10 - 17 Jesper Aznavour1 - 0 WPts
14/08/2027Grenoble, France9 - 17 Saber Novy0 - 1 WPts
14/06/2027Yongin, South Korea9 - 16 Eun-sun Pyon7 - 8 LPts
16/04/2027Nice, France8 - 16 Pernell Cohen16 - 3 WPts
18/02/2027Rennes, France7 - 16 Marvel Dombasle9 - 16 WPts
22/12/2026Cagayan de Oro, Philippines7 - 15 Fausto Manglaya19 - 13 LPts
24/10/2026Riga, Latvia7 - 14 Ioakim Sniegs4 - 14 LPts
26/08/2026Grenoble, France6 - 14 Hui-chao Ao7 - 13 WPts
27/06/2026Surakarta, Indonesia6 - 13 Adinda Endhita9 - 13(1) LPts
29/04/2026Sana'a, Yemen5 - 13 Irfan Azim5 - 16 WPts
01/03/2026San Pedro Sula, Honduras5 - 12 Xaverius Siman30(3) - 18 LPts
31/12/2025Izmir, Turkey4 - 12 Umut Aksoy3 - 21 WPts
02/11/2025Managua, Nicaragua4 - 11 Manuel Bolla7 - 17(2) LPts
04/09/2025Karlsruhe, Germany4 - 10 Odbart Stoesz33(1) - 14(2) LPts
07/07/2025Ciudad Guayana, Venezuela4 - 9 Oleos Meno5 - 16 LPts
09/05/2025Hiroshima, Japan4 - 8 Hajime Matsushima10 - 16 LPts
11/03/2025Kuala Lumpur, Malaysia3 - 8 Rashid Younan2 - 6 WPts
11/01/2025Grenoble, France2 - 8 Gower Bonnaire1 - 6 WPts
12/11/2024Ahmedabad, India2 - 7 Anupam Mehra26(1) - 16 LPts
13/09/2024Catania, Italy2 - 6 Vito Meloni23 - 14 LPts
16/07/2024Ciudad Guayana, Venezuela2 - 5 Isidro Cecilio0 - 7 LPts
18/05/2024Nanchang, China2 - 4 Liko Liew2(1) - 10 LPts
20/03/2024Grenoble, France2 - 3 Kevin Leontowitsch2 - 3 LPts
20/01/2024Grenoble, France2 - 2 Gennady Abyckcassym2 - 11(3) LPts
22/11/2023Grenoble, France2 - 1 Triago Astaman1 - 11 LPts
22/09/2023Metz, France2 - 0 Bassett Huret0 - 0 LPts
01/08/2023Lille, France1 - 0 Chainey Lizarazu1 - 10 WPts
18/06/2023Grenoble, France0 - 0 Odil Larive6 - 2 WPts